It's also the same with floor-tiles and wallpapers. This time round, EA have given us more default choices, but beneath all that they've simply given us painting templates. There are template papers with and without borders, with and without coving and dado rails, and template floors with bevelled edges (make good paving slabs), floors with tile grooves, floors with and without borders... It doesn't matter what category they're in. My second and third pictures show how I use the default border and coving wallpapers for a purpose very different to their originals!
It's not always obvious to see what will work, and it can be time-consuming, but the ability to match things is something we do now have (thankfully)! :D
